Discordant drug susceptibility for mycobacterium tuberculosis within families
James A Seddon1, Annemie M Jordaan, Thomas C Victor
1Desmond Tutu TB Centre, Faculty of Health Sciences, Stellenbosch University, and Tygerberg Children's Hospital, Tygerberg, South Africa. jseddon@sun.ac.za
Abstract:
Children with presumed tuberculosis who are in contact with a multidrug-resistant source case should be treated according to the drug susceptibility of the source case's isolate. However, it is important to obtain a microbiologic diagnosis as it is possible for the child to have a different susceptibility profile to the source case. We present 2 such cases.

Pulmonary Tuberculosis I
Causative Organism
The primary infectious agent causing tuberculosis is Mycobacterium tuberculosis, a slow-growing, acid-fast, aerobic rod that exhibits sensitivity to heat and ultraviolet light. Instances of Mycobacterium bovis and Mycobacterium avium contributing to the development of TB infection are rare.
